Take a trip around the globe—no passport required! This comprehensive 253-page World Studies eBook is perfect for teaching kids about geography, world cultures, and international cuisine—all from the comfort of your kitchen or classroom. Designed for grades 4 and up, this resource is easily adaptable for younger learners as well.
Please note some of these recipes would work better in a home school or where cooking facilities are available.
What’s Inside:
Explore over 30 countries and regions through fun facts, cultural insights, and delicious, kid-friendly recipes. Each country section includes:
- Fascinating country facts and what it's known for
- Printable dinner menu invitations for each featured country
- Kid-friendly international recipes unique to each region
- Photos of attractions and scenery for visual learning
- Multiple recipes per country to give a full taste of its culture
